Navigation and Game Discovery: Beyond the Basics
Early on, finding your favorite slot or table game might seem effortless. But as you explore hundreds of games over weeks or months, basic navigation can become frustrating if not optimized. Players often report that menus bury table games or specialty games under multiple layers, which slows down discovery and erodes enthusiasm.

Experienced players want:
- Intuitive filtering: Sorting games by type, volatility, provider, and popularity helps you find precisely what you want without endless scrolling. Fast-loading interfaces: No one enjoys waiting several seconds for categories or search results to appear, especially on mobile devices. Favorites and History: Tools that save recently played games or favorites let you jump right back to your preferred slots or poker variants.

Mobile-First Usability: Tablets and Smartphones Lead
The majority of online casino sessions happen on smartphones and tablets these days — a fact not lost on platforms like MRQ. The company’s QA tests reveal that mobile-first usability isn’t just a luxury; it’s a baseline. Clunky menus, tiny buttons, or complex cashier flows discourage prolonged use.

Long-term satisfaction relies heavily on:
- Responsive design: Casino sites that automatically adapt to different screen sizes prevent users from pinching and zooming incessantly. Accessible menus: Key account tools like transaction history, deposit options, and support should be no more than two taps away on any device. Optimized loading times: Slow pages on mobile frustrate users who expect instant access — a no-go for daily usability.

Payment Flexibility and Trust: Why They Matter More Over Time
When you’re new, one or two deposit options might suffice. But seasoned gamers demand multiple payment methods and transparent procedures. This flexibility reflects security and builds trust, which is vital for long-term engagement.
Players ultimately seek:
Variety: Credit/debit cards, e-wallets, cryptocurrencies, bank transfers. Clear terms: Fees, processing times, and limits spelled out upfront. Seamless integration: Payment methods that integrate smoothly with their account dashboard, ideally within the mobile app or browser version.Consumer Reports' reviews highlight platforms that prioritize clear, accessible payment options as more dependable. Meanwhile, Mantelligence notes that fast, predictable deposit processes reduce user anxiety around managing their gaming budgets. Over time, the difference between a platform that obscures fees and one that’s upfront matters immensely.
Withdrawal and Transaction Friction: The Silent Deal-Breakers
Nothing hurts a seasoned player’s experience like confusing or delayed withdrawals. Players become attentive to every detail — withdrawal minimums, verification requirements, wait times — and poorly designed processes can quickly result in churn.
Key elements include:
- Transparency: Players want clear info on withdrawal processing times and documentation needed for KYC (Know Your Customer). Speed: Especially on mobile, withdrawals should be processed efficiently without unnecessary steps or recurring verification unless mandated. Easy access: Withdrawal options and status updates accessible from their account dashboard, without excessive clicks or pop-ups. Minimal friction: Avoiding functional bugs or UI blocks — for instance, a checkout button overlapped by promotional pop-ups, which we see too often in mid-tier casinos.
